2011 Hyundai Elantra 1.8L New engine but car doesn't move
It sounds like the issue with your 2011 Hyundai Elantra might be related to the output shaft speed sensor, especially since you're getting a P0722 error code. This sensor is crucial for the transmission's ability to shift gears correctly. Since the transmission was working fine before the engine replacement, it's possible that a connection to the sensor may have been disrupted during the process. I would suggest double-checking the sensor's connection and wiring for any signs of damage or loose connections. Also, ensure that there's no physical damage to the sensor itself. If everything seems intact, it might be a good idea to have the sensor tested or replaced.
